Threshold module in monteverdi does not allow to choose negative value for threshold
Mantis Issue 166, reported by echristophe, assigned to abricier, created: 2010-05-25
Threshold module in monteverdi does not allow to choose negative value for threshold. This make it impossible to threshold properly some images obtained from the vegetation indices (that may have negative values).
It is just an interface issue.

1275640255 - aurelienBoth upper and lower thresholds can be set to negative values in compliance with the image dynamic. The process correctly threshold negative values. In fact, it's the upper and lower threshold value display boxes that cannot display both the minus sign and a value with more than three digits.
1276098459 - aurelienFor now on, the threshold module interface can display up to ten digits and the minus sign in both upper and lower threshold value boxes.
